Sydney Sweeney, the blonde-haired, doe-eyed Hollywood actress, is known for her many works. From Euphoria to Anyone But You, the star suddenly found herself in the middle of a racist debate. ‘I have good jeans,’ a tagline that stuck with the Internet, became American Eagle’s one of the most controversial campaigns.
After being called out for being racist and promoting white superiority, social media was not kind to Sydney Sweeney. However, it was a particular reaction that stuck out. It was from none other than the US President Donald Trump himself. He took to Truth Social and wrote, “Sydney Sweeney, a registered Republican, has the ‘hottest’ ad out there,” as a part of his rant against the ‘woke.’
‘It was surreal’
Months after the August debacle, speaking to GQ, Sydney Sweeney finally addressed the backlash. When questioned about the American Eagle and whether she was surprised by the reaction, she had a chuckle and a wide smile across her face. She said, “I did a jean ad. The reaction was definitely a surprise, but I love jeans.” Adding further, she noted, ” All I wear are jeans. I’m literally in jeans and a T-shirt every day of my life.”
The interviewer responded and said that jeans are ‘uncontroversial, awesome.’ Responding to the comment, Sydney reiterated the campaign and said, “I like your jeans.” However, it was the entire social media on one side and Trump on the other when it came to reacting to the jeans.
Sweeney reacted to the ‘very crazy moment’ and recalled, “It was surreal.” She then revealed, “I kind of just put my phone away. I was filming every day. I’m filming ‘Euphoria,’ so I’m working 16-hour days, and I don’t really bring my phone on set, so I work and then I go home and I go to sleep. So I didn’t really see a lot of it.”

Sweeney on American Eagle ad
The ‘Christy‘ actress did not comment on the content of the American Eagle ad itself. She told GQ, “When I have an issue that I want to speak about, people will hear.” But she said that she “knew at the end of the day what that ad was for, and it was great jeans,” so the situation “didn’t affect me one way or the other.”
